The Mountain’s Majesty

Mighty sentinels, crowned with snow,
Where eagles dare and wild winds blow,
Mountains rise with silent might,
Guardians of day and keepers of night.

Their peaks touch the canvas of the skies,
A painter’s stroke where heaven lies,
In their embrace, the world seems small,
A tapestry of life, connecting us all.

They stand, unyielding, vast and steep,
In their shadows, secrets keep,
Of ancient earth and time’s own hand,
Carving beauty in the land.

So let us wander, let us roam,
Through mountain paths, our spirits’ home,
And find within their lofty throne,
The quiet strength to call our own.
